Jayco 25R water hook up

On our first camping trip with new RV and I hooked up the water line to my RV with the water control valves set to 2-6 (City Fixtures), the pressure at the hook up is 45 lbs. I can not get any water pressure at any faucet. I switched the control valves to 3-5 (Normal) and I get water at all faucets. What am I doing wrong with the City Fixture settings. Found the trouble. There was a main system shut off valve under the bathroom sink that was closed. Thanks for the suggestions.
